Ba0.34 Sr0.34 Cd0.16 Zn0.16 Fe12O19 Nanoparticles: Preparation, Characterization and Applications in Microwave Absorption |

Novel and special stoichiometry of Ba0.34 Sr0.34 Cd0.16 Zn0.16 Fe12O19 nanoparticles was successfully synthesized by self-assembly method. 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A) was used as chelate agent during reflux procedure under alkaline conditions. Scanning electron microscopy (SEM) images revealed that the resultant ferrite has completely uniform morphology of particles in nanoscale with average diameter of 43 nm. Vibrating sample magnetometer (VSM) was used to analyze magnetic properties of sample. Crystalline structure of obtained ferrite is in good agreement with X-ray diffraction (XRD) pattern. FT-IR spectroscopy was applied to characterize this compound. The electromagnetic wave reflection loss values of the Ba0.34 Sr0.34 Cd0.16 Zn0.16 ferrite sample are lower than -19 dB, suggesting that this composite is promising candidate as microwave absorbers at 8-12 GHz. |
